Ute Bartholomä
Counsel

Dr. Ute Bartholomä

Rechtsanwältin | Fachanwältin für Arbeitsrecht (Certified lawyer for labor and employment law)

Languages
  • German
  • English
  • French

Ute Bartholomä advises mostly medium-sized companies on all aspects of employment law and social security law as well as on works constitution matters. She is a valued partner for her clients to discuss their business challenges and provides them with expert opinions on a wide variety of legal issues. More specifically, she is particularly experienced with service agreements for executive management members and handles Statusfeststellungsverfahren, a procedure that determines the status of German workers as either dependent (employee) or independent (self-employed contractors such as consultants) for social insurance purposes. She also regularly advises on labor leasing and secondments.

Ute joined CMS in 2001 and has been a counsel since 2012. Prior to that she worked as head of human resources and in-house lawyer at a medium-sized cosmetics company. Ute started her legal career with a predecessor of what is now a large international law firm in Germany.
